6+ Quick: What is a Vein Dr. Called? & More

A medical professional specializing in the diagnosis and treatment of venous disorders is typically referred to as a phlebologist. These physicians possess expertise in conditions affecting the veins, such as varicose veins, spider veins, and deep vein thrombosis. For example, an individual experiencing leg pain and visible, bulging veins might consult with this specialist for evaluation and potential intervention.

Consulting a specialist in venous disorders offers the benefit of targeted expertise and specialized treatment options. Historically, management of venous disease was primarily surgical; however, contemporary phlebology incorporates minimally invasive techniques like sclerotherapy, radiofrequency ablation, and laser therapy, offering patients less invasive and more effective solutions. Addressing venous issues can improve circulatory health, alleviate discomfort, and enhance overall quality of life.

What's a Rhino Group Called? (+More Facts!)

A collection of rhinoceroses is commonly referred to as a crash. This collective noun distinguishes a gathering of these large, herbivorous mammals from solitary individuals. For example, observers might note a crash of rhinoceroses congregating at a watering hole during the dry season.

The use of “crash” to describe a group of rhinoceroses emphasizes the potential power and force associated with these animals. The term may also reflect historical observations of rhinoceros behavior, particularly when they are startled or threatened, leading to a chaotic and impactful response. Understanding the appropriate terminology aids in accurate communication about rhinoceros populations and their social dynamics.

6+ What Are Cornerstone Stores Called? (Explained)

Anchor tenants, also known as key tenants, are the prominent, well-known stores in a shopping center or mall that attract a significant volume of shoppers. These establishments typically occupy a large amount of space and are often major retailers like department stores, supermarkets, or big-box stores. For instance, a large Target store within a shopping plaza would be considered such a key establishment.

The value of these tenants lies in their ability to draw customers to the entire retail location. Their presence increases foot traffic, which in turn benefits smaller businesses within the center. Historically, these large retailers served as a catalyst for the development and success of many shopping centers and malls, providing stability and attracting other businesses due to the assured customer base.

9+ What Vein Specialists Called? & Doctors

Medical professionals who focus on the diagnosis and treatment of disorders related to veins are often referred to as phlebologists or vascular surgeons. Phlebology is the branch of medicine specifically concerned with veins. Vascular surgeons, while possessing broader expertise in blood vessel surgery, frequently treat venous conditions as part of their practice.

Expertise in venous diseases is crucial for managing conditions such as varicose veins, spider veins, deep vein thrombosis (DVT), and chronic venous insufficiency. Effective treatment by these specialists can significantly improve patient quality of life, reduce pain, and prevent potentially serious complications. The study and treatment of venous conditions has evolved considerably, with advancements in minimally invasive procedures offering improved outcomes and reduced recovery times for patients.

8+ What's Rolled Pink Paper Called in Construction? Guide

The rolled pink paper commonly observed on construction sites is typically referred to as fiberglass insulation. This material is composed of fine glass fibers arranged in a manner to trap air, thus providing thermal resistance. It is often manufactured in large rolls to facilitate installation within walls, ceilings, and floors of buildings, offering an effective means of minimizing heat transfer.

The utilization of this insulation plays a vital role in enhancing energy efficiency within structures. By reducing heat loss during colder months and preventing heat gain during warmer months, it helps to lower heating and cooling costs. Furthermore, this insulation contributes to a more consistent and comfortable indoor environment. Its adoption has become widespread due to its relatively low cost, ease of installation, and proven effectiveness in improving building thermal performance. Historically, the development and refinement of fiberglass insulation have been pivotal in advancing sustainable building practices.
